Trying to figure out the best way to run wire through an I-Beam flange. I need to come down from the ceiling down the wall and get into the bottom I-Beam webbing which will allow me to enter the basement. From what I have read, you cannot drill holes into an I-Beam flange. If thats the case, how am I supposed run wires down? I really don't want any piping carrying wires exposed. Here is a pic of my wall I have to come down. I'm wondering if I can remove a section of drywall where the flange is and cover it with an electrical blank plate?
Here is a pic of the wall I took when the house was being built. Where that 2x4 is laying for temporary lateral support is where my wires will drop down from the top.
